Common Bookkeeping Challenges in the IT Sector
-
Complex Project-Based Billing
Multiple projects with different billing cycles and client requirements can complicate accounting. Remote experts ensure accurate invoicing and cost tracking. -
Regulatory Compliance
Adhering to U.S. tax laws, GAAP standards, and industry-specific accounting practices is critical. Professional bookkeeping ensures compliance and reduces audit risks. -
Cash Flow Management
Project delays or client payment cycles can impact cash flow. Small business bookkeeping helps monitor inflows and outflows to maintain financial stability. -
Multi-Location Operations
IT companies may operate across multiple states or remote teams. Remote bookkeeping centralizes financial records for uniform reporting and analysis. -
Data Accuracy and Security
Manual bookkeeping can lead to errors and data vulnerabilities. Secure bookkeeping from home solutions ensure accurate records with encrypted cloud systems.
